Board approves $5,000 sign-on bonus for certified deputy

Van Buren County Board of Supervisors · October 13, 2025

Summary

The board authorized Sheriff Brad Hudson to offer a $5,000 sign-on bonus for a certified deputy—$2,500 at hire and $2,500 after completing the probationary period—to help fill a vacant position; the motion passed 3–0.

County Sheriff Brad Hudson discussed recruitment for a vacant deputy sheriff position and requested authorization to offer a sign-on incentive.

On a motion by Supervisor Waugh, seconded by Supervisor House, the board authorized a $5,000 sign-on bonus for a certified deputy ($2,500 to be paid at hire and $2,500 after successful completion of the probationary period). The motion passed with three ayes recorded. The bonus is limited to certified candidates and is tied to completion of the probationary period before the second payment is made.

No additional hiring details, timeline, or budgetary source were specified in the minutes; the board recorded the authorization for the sheriff to offer the incentive.
